Output 258281403f55302efc092aab3c85c60c57259e82ff427754ac7ee407fc9f493d:2

value
345909382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 594ad8b31777f639681d454edfb63bd60fb1568f OP_EQUAL
address
39q9j3Mh6mfZx7UrF9tJhwp6NtY8sQuDBP
transaction
258281403f55302efc092aab3c85c60c57259e82ff427754ac7ee407fc9f493d
spent
true